Maquina de Turing

4076 palavras 17 páginas
Máquina de Turing

Faculdade Joaquim Nabuco
Aluno: Luiz Henrique Ribeiro de Oliveira
Matricula: 10007238
6º Período
Profº Clóvis Holanda

Sumário
Introdução 3
Máquina de Turing universa 6
Edição de Máquinas de Turing 7
Visual Turing 2.0 8
Execução de Máquina de Turing 9
Problema de Comparação de Lista e Solução Simplista 9
Formato de Entrada 9
Formato de Saída 9
Algoritmo de Solução Simplista 10
Submáquina genérica marca_ e _vai 10
Máquinas específicas de reconhecimento de palavras 11
Implementação 11
Submáquina inicial 12
Submáquina prox_let 12
Submáquina prox_pal 12
Submáquina volta_pal 12
Submáquina reinicia_pal 13
Submáquina aceita_pal 13
Submáquina recusa_pal 13
Submáquina final 14
Submáquina contábil 14
Submáquina mais_um 14
Conclusão 14

Introdução

As Máquinas de Turing (MT) estiveram no centro do desenvolvimento dos computadores e da computação durante os últimos 70 anos. Alain Turing (1912-1954) foi um brilhante matemático, em Cambridge, Inglaterra, numa época efervescente de desenvolvimento da lógica e da matemática que haveria de resultar no computador digital, os anos 30 e 40 do século passado. É geralmente considerado como o fundador das ciências da computação.

Outros matemáticos famosos, como Gödel, Bertrand Russel na Europa, Church nos EUA, foram contemporâneos de Alain Turing. Em 1940 Alan Turing procura formalizar a noção de algoritmo, identificando as operações fundamentais e primitivas que possam servir de base ao cálculo matemático.

Depois, definiu uma máquina abstrata capaz de executar essas operações segundo regras bem definidas. A Máquinas de Turing foi assim concebida para ser um modelo de computação, formalizando um conjunto de operações básicas às quais se pode reduzir qualquer computação.

Os autómatos finitos são para as linguagens regulares, os autómatos de pilha para as linguagens livres de contexto. E as Máquinas de Turing? Com que linguagens se relacionam? Já encontrámos

Relacionados

  • Máquina de Turing
    2032 palavras | 9 páginas
  • turing, maquina
    612 palavras | 3 páginas
  • Máquina de Turing
    509 palavras | 3 páginas
  • Máquinas turing
    2101 palavras | 9 páginas
  • MAquinas de Turing
    697 palavras | 3 páginas
  • Maquina de Turing
    730 palavras | 3 páginas
  • Maquina de turing
    385 palavras | 2 páginas
  • Máquina de turing
    2174 palavras | 9 páginas
  • Máquina de Turing
    5519 palavras | 23 páginas
  • Máquina de Turing
    580 palavras | 3 páginas